#515e85 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#515e85 is composed of 31.8% red, 36.9%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.1% cyan, 29.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 225 degrees, a saturation of 24.3% and a lightness of 42%. #515e85 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2bcff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#515e85

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07080b is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#515e85

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6a6c is the less saturated color, while #0739cf is the most saturated one.
